本发明涉及一种即时通讯软件的信息发表方法及信息发表系统。
背景技术:
在即时通讯软件例如微信或者qq软件中,经常需要发表自己的观点或者代表自己观点的文字或者多媒体信息。而在发表的时候,使用者常常因为自己的文字素材有限或者图片素材有限,无法尽情地表露自己的意思,使得用户发表朋友圈或者观点较为困难。
技术实现要素:
基于此,有必要提供一种便于使用者发表朋友圈或者观点的即时通讯软件的信息发表方法及信息发表系统。
一种即时通讯软件的信息发表方法,包括以下步骤:
步骤s1:接收准备发表指令,跳动到待发表界面;
步骤s2:自动抓取联系人已发表的信息以供挑选;
步骤s3:根据挑选指令选中对应的信息以供编辑;
步骤s4:形成待发表信息;
步骤s5:响应发表指令以发表所述待发表信息。
在其中一个实施方式中,所述已发表的信息包括文字、图片及视频中的至少一类。
在其中一个实施方式中,所述联系人包括陌生联系人与好友联系人,所述步骤s2包括:
步骤s021:判定好友联系人;以及
步骤s022:抓取所述好友联系人已发表的信息以供挑选。
在其中一个实施方式中,所述联系人包括陌生联系人与好友联系人,所述步骤s1之前还包括判定好友联系人并预存好友联系人,所述步骤s2为抓取预存的好友联系人已发表的信息以供挑选。
在其中一个实施方式中,所述判定好友联系人的具体步骤为:根据互动时长和/或互动次数判定好友联系人。
在其中一个实施方式中,所述互动时长为联系人与用户的第一次互动与最近一次互动之间的时间长度,当所述时间长度大于预设值时,则判定所述联系人为好友联系人。
在其中一个实施方式中,所述互动时长为联系人与用户的上一次互动与当前时间之间的时间长度,当所述时间长度小于预设值时,则判定所述联系人为好友联系人。
在其中一个实施方式中,其中互动包括语音通信、视频通信、文字通信、点赞、评论以及转发信息其中至少一项动作。
在其中一个实施方式中,所述已发表的信息为当前时间三天之内的文字、图片及视频中的至少一种,所述图片或者视频为下雨、下雪、雷电、日出、新闻人物、新闻广告至少之一的图片或者视频。
在其中一个实施方式中,所述已发表的信息为当前时间三天之内的文字、图片及视频中的至少一种,所述图片或者视频为突发自然事件和/或突发社会事件的照片或者视频。
一种即时通讯软件的信息发表系统,包括:
控制模块:用于接收准备发表指令,跳动到待发表界面;
抓取模块:用于自动抓取联系人已发表的信息以供挑选;
编辑模块:用于根据挑选指令选中对应的信息以供编辑,以及形成待发表信息;
其中所述控制模块还用于响应发表指令以发表所述待发表信息。
用户在需要发表信息例如发表朋友圈时,通过触发待发表指令(即发表朋友圈的指令)即可抓取到联系人(即微信通讯录中的好友)已经发表的信息以供用户选择,用户可以选择信息然后进行编辑,用户可以编辑或者也可以不编辑,然后形成待发表信息,再发表至朋友圈。在该即时通讯软件的信息发表方法中,由于可以自动抓取联系人已发表的信息以供挑选,因此便于用户选择相应的信息素材(文字素材、图片素材或视频素材),从而可以尽情地表露自己的意思,使得用户发表朋友圈或者观点较为容易。
附图说明
图1为一实施例的即时通讯软件的信息发表方法的步骤流程图。
图2为一实施例的抓取步骤的步骤流程图。
图3为一实施例的即时通讯软件的信息发表系统的模块方框图。
具体实施方式
为了便于理解本发明,下面将参照相关附图对本发明进行更全面的描述。附图中给出了本发明的较佳实施方式。但是,本发明可以以许多不同的形式来实现,并不限于本文所描述的实施方式。相反地,提供这些实施方式的目的是使对本发明的公开内容理解的更加透彻全面。
需要说明的是,当元件被称为“固定于”另一个元件,它可以直接在另一个元件上或者也可以存在居中的元件。当一个元件被认为是“连接”另一个元件,它可以是直接连接到另一个元件或者可能同时存在居中元件。本文所使用的术语“垂直的”、“水平的”、“左”、“右”以及类似的表述只是为了说明的目的,并不表示是唯一的实施方式。
除非另有定义,本文所使用的所有的技术和科学术语与属于本发明的技术领域的技术人员通常理解的含义相同。本文中所使用的术语只是为了描述具体的实施方式的目的,不是旨在于限制本发明。本文所使用的术语“及/或”包括一个或多个相关的所列项目的任意的和所有的组合。
本发明涉及一种即时通讯软件的信息发表方法。所述即时通讯软件的信息发表方法包括以下步骤:接收准备发表指令,跳动到待发表界面;自动抓取联系人已发表的信息以供挑选;根据挑选指令选中对应的信息以供编辑;形成待发表信息;响应发表指令以发表所述待发表信息。
请参阅图1至图3,一种即时通讯软件的信息发表方法,包括以下步骤:
步骤s1:接收准备发表指令,跳动到待发表界面;
步骤s2:自动抓取联系人已发表的信息以供挑选;即抓取步骤。
步骤s3:根据挑选指令选中对应的信息以供编辑;
步骤s4:形成待发表信息;
步骤s5:响应发表指令以发表所述待发表信息。
例如,用户在需要发表信息例如发表朋友圈时,通过触发待发表指令(即发表朋友圈的指令)即可抓取到联系人(即微信通讯录中的好友)已经发表的信息以供用户选择,用户可以选择信息然后进行编辑,用户可以编辑或者也可以不编辑,也可以增加自己的文字或者图片,然后形成待发表信息,再发表至朋友圈。在该即时通讯软件的信息发表方法中,由于可以自动抓取联系人已发表的信息以供挑选,因此便于用户选择相应的信息素材(文字素材、图片素材或视频素材),从而可以尽情地表露自己的意思,使得用户发表朋友圈或者观点较为容易。
例如,为了便于展示多种信息,所述已发表的信息包括文字、图片及视频中的至少一类。所述已发表的信息是联系人在即时通讯软件中已发表的信息。通过形成多媒体信息,进而可以增强表现力。
例如,为了抓取观点/价值观相似的联系人的信息,以真实表达自己的意思,所述联系人包括陌生联系人与好友联系人,所述步骤s2包括:
步骤s021:判定好友联系人;以及
步骤s022:抓取所述好友联系人已发表的信息以供挑选。
通过判定好友联系人,从而可以尽可能地抓取到与自己观点/的价值观类似的联系人的信息,便于自己挑选信息。
例如,为了避免临时判断好友联系人,可以提前预先就判定好好友联系人,在其中一个实施方式中,所述联系人包括陌生联系人与好友联系人,所述步骤s1之前还包括判定好友联系人并预存好友联系人,所述步骤s2为抓取预存的好友联系人已发表的信息以供挑选。通过预存好友联系人,从而可以在发表信息时,调取预存的好友的联系人已发表的信息。例如,所述已发表的信息可以为已发表的文章,从而方便用户转发文章。
例如,为了进一步精确定义观点/价值观相似的联系人为好友,所述判定好友联系人的具体步骤为:根据互动时长和/或互动次数判定好友联系人。具体地,所述互动时长为联系人与用户的第一次互动与最近一次互动之间的时间长度,当所述时间长度大于预设值时,则判定所述联系人为好友联系人。该时间长度大于预设值,则说明该联系人为用户的长期好友,因此可以判定为好友联系人,而不是特定场合添加的陌生联系人,从来不联系的联系人。
例如,在其中一个实施方式中,所述互动时长为联系人与用户的上一次互动与当前时间之间的时间长度,当所述时间长度小于预设值时,则判定所述联系人为好友联系人。当该时间长度小于预设值时,说明该好友为新进添加的联系人,两人关系还处于热络状态,还未冷却,因此可以引用其信息进行发表。
例如,为了便于精确判定联系人与用户的互动关系,其中互动包括语音通信、视频通信、文字通信、点赞、评论以及转发信息其中至少一项动作。其中转发信息可以包括转发文章或者图片等等。通过上述各种互动关系,可以得知联系人与用户之间存在联系,联系较为热络,因此该联系人可以判定为好友联系人。
例如,需要转发的信息或者转发的朋友圈一般是时效性较强的新闻或者自然事件,在其中一个实施方式中,所述已发表的信息为当前时间三天之内的文字、图片及视频中的至少一种,所述图片或者视频为下雨、下雪、雷电、日出、新闻人物、新闻广告至少之一的图片或者视频。例如,当天北京下雪,而用户发表的时候,通过抓取各个好友联系人的北京下雪照片构成一个微信朋友圈的九宫格,因此无需自己一个一个地下载照片,而仅通过选择照片即可,进而可以较为方便地发表信息。例如,在其中一个实施方式中,所述已发表的信息为当前时间三天之内的文字、图片及视频中的至少一种,所述图片或者视频为突发自然事件和/或突发社会事件的照片或者视频。例如,华为251事件的“智能251手环”或者“251超长续航录音笔”的图片;
例如,本发明还提供一种即时通讯软件的信息发表系统。所述即时通讯软件的信息发表系统包括:
控制模块10:用于接收准备发表指令,跳动到待发表界面;
抓取模块20:用于自动抓取联系人已发表的信息以供挑选;
编辑模块30:用于根据挑选指令选中对应的信息以供编辑,以及形成待发表信息;
其中所述控制模块还用于响应发表指令以发表所述待发表信息。
例如,所述信息发表系统还包括预存模块40,用于预存好友联系人。
在即时通讯软件的信息发表系统中,用户在需要发表信息例如发表朋友圈时,通过触发待发表指令(即发表朋友圈的指令)即可抓取到联系人(即微信通讯录中的好友)已经发表的信息以供用户选择,用户可以选择信息然后进行编辑,用户可以编辑或者也可以不编辑,也可以增加自己的文字或者图片,然后形成待发表信息,再发表至朋友圈。在该即时通讯软件的信息发表方法中,由于可以自动抓取联系人已发表的信息以供挑选,因此便于用户选择相应的信息素材(文字素材、图片素材或视频素材),从而可以尽情地表露自己的意思,使得用户发表朋友圈或者观点较为容易。
例如,尤其重要的是,为了方便用户挑选,所述抓取所述好友联系人已发表的信息以供挑选的步骤具体包括:抓取所有好友联系人已发表的信息;根据所述已发表的信息的类型分成多栏;根据逆向时间轴排列每一栏所述已发表的信息(例如,所述逆向时间轴为当前时间朝向前天的时间箭头);将所述多栏已发表的信息漂浮于人机界面,以供用户触摸选择。通过按照时间轴排列并漂浮于人机界面例如漂浮于手机界面,从而方便用于进行触摸选择,从而极大地提高了选择效率。
以上所述实施例的各技术特征可以进行任意的组合,为使描述简洁,未对上述实施例中的各个技术特征所有可能的组合都进行描述,然而,只要这些技术特征的组合不存在矛盾,都应当认为是本说明书记载的范围。
以上所述实施方式仅表达了本发明的几种实施方式,其描述较为具体和详细,但并不能因此而理解为对本发明专利范围的限制。应当指出的是,对于本领域的普通技术人员来说,在不脱离本发明构思的前提下,还可以做出若干变形和改进,这些都属于本发明的保护范围。因此,本发明专利的保护范围应以所附权利要求为准。